PyBDA: a command line tool for automated analysis of big biological data sets
Simon Dirmeier1,2, Mario Emmenlauer3,4, Christoph Dehio3
1Department of Biosystems Science and Engineering, ETH Zurich, Basel, Switzerland.
Bioinformaticians can now analyze massive biological datasets with PyBDA, a new tool for automated, distributed big data analysis. This scalable machine learning solution simplifies complex computations for researchers.
Area of Science:
- Computational Biology
- Bioinformatics
- Machine Learning
Background:
- Analyzing large, high-dimensional biological datasets presents computational challenges.
- Existing tools lack scalability for datasets with hundreds of millions of data points.
Purpose of the Study:
- To develop a scalable, automated tool for analyzing big biological data.
- To provide an accessible solution for bioinformaticians facing computational difficulties.
Main Methods:
- Developed PyBDA, a novel machine learning command-line tool.
- Utilized Apache Spark for distributed backend processing.
- Integrated Snakemake for automated job scheduling on high-performance computing clusters.
Main Results:
- PyBDA enables automated, distributed analysis of big biological datasets.
- The tool scales beyond the capacity of current applications.
- Successfully analyzed image-based RNA interference data from 150 million single cells.
Conclusions:
- PyBDA offers automated, user-friendly data analysis with common statistical methods and machine learning algorithms.
- Accessible via simple command-line calls for a broad user base.
- PyBDA is available at https://pybda.rtfd.io.
